FFS. Finally Stuart Easton gets a bike, where he might finally live upto the promise in BSB, and he goes and breaks his leg at the NW200.
MSS Kawasaki riders Gary Mason and Stuart Easton have crashed out of this morning’s practice for the NW200.
Easton, currently sitting third in the British Superbike championship, is believed to have suffered a broken femur and a possible pelvic injury and has been taken to hospital for further observations.
Gary Mason is believed to have been given the all-clear.
NW200 Technical Director Mervyn Whyte said: “Stuart Easton and Gary Mason were involved in an incident at Station Road during the first practice session this morning.
"Stuart Easton has been taken to Causeway Hospital with a suspected fractured right leg and pelvis. Gary Mason was able to walk away. Further updates will be issued in due course.â€
Further information as we get it from MCN’s reporter on the scene, Gary Pinchin.
